Satellite Equipment Stores Businesses in GLASGOW, MISSOURI

There are 2 Satellite Equipment Stores (classified under Shopping & Stores -> Radio, Television, And Consumer Electronics Stores) business locations listed in Glasgow, Missouri. To view directions, website links, hours, ratings and additional profile details please select the location you are interested in from the list below.


Pages: 1
Meyer Satelitte
521 1st St
Myer's Satellite
141 County Road 218